GRP head constable sentenced to 5 years RI in corruption case

A head constable of the Government Railway Police in Kurnool was sentenced to five years of rigorous imprisonment for demanding a bribe. The official had requested money from a complainant in exchange for providing necessary documents related to a death investigation.
The ACB Court in Kurnool sentenced Government Railway Police (GRP) head constable Sreepathi Devadanam to five years of rigorous imprisonment (RI) on Tuesday (July 28, 2026) under Section 7 of the Prevention of Corruption Act, 1988, and imposed a fine of ₹2 lakh. The GRP constable was stationed at Yerraguntla in Kadapa district.
